Yeh show aankhon se nahin,dil se dekhna padega, quips Aamir Khan in one of the promos of his upcoming televsion show,Satyamev Jayate. He reiterated the same at a press conference in Mumbai on Friday,while unveiling the anthem of the show. He referred to the track written by Prasoon Joshi and composed by Ram Sampath as his love song for the country.
For the uninitiated,Khan has travelled extensively over several weeks to various places in Rajasthan,Kashmir,Kerala,Delhi,Punjab and several North-Eastern states for the show. The title track with shots of popular destinations of India appears like a travels show even as the title,Satyamev Jayate,gives a different feel. However,Khan did not disclose the format and content of the show and dodged questions related to them. In the run up to his television debut,he perhaps wants to keep the guessing game and buzz on.
The press conference threw in yet another surprise,when Khan announced the time slot for the show. While most actors debuting in television would vie for a primetime slot,Khan has locked the 11am time slot on Sunday for his television show. The show that goes on air on May 6 will simultaneously be telecast on nine channels across Star Networks in different languages at the same time. The hour-long show is targetted at viewers across age-groups. It is Khans dream that the entire family sit together and watch it,just the way people watched Ramayana and Mahabharata in the early 90s.
